The Shire of Calliope was a local government area in the Capricornia region of Queensland, Australia. It was centred on the town of Calliope.[2]

History

Calliope Division was created on 11 November 1879 as one of 74 divisions around Queensland under the Divisional Boards Act 1879 with a population of 1044.[3]

On 7 January 1902 part of Calliope Division was separated to create Miriam Vale Division.[4]

With the passage of the Local Authorities Act 1902, Calliope Division became the Shire of Calliope on 31 March 1903.

In 1927, the council hall was in Gladstone.[5]

Following the report of the Local Government Reform Commission released in July 2007, three former local government areas:

  • City of Gladstone
  • Shire of Calliope
  • Shire of Miriam Vale

were amalgamated to form Gladstone Region on 15 March 2008.[2][5]

Towns and localities

The Shire of Calliope included the following settlements:

Towns:
  • Calliope (administrative centre)
Urban areas:
  • Benaraby
  • Boyne Island
  • Tannum Sands
Rural townships:
  • Ambrose
  • Mount Larcom
  • Raglan
  • Yarwun
Localities of The Boyne Valley:
  • Builyan
  • Many Peaks
  • Nagoorin
  • Ubobo
Other communities:
  • Bracewell
  • East End
